About The Position

We are seeking someone who has experience and a passion for all things product and operations with strong analytical abilities and a continuous improvement mindset. This role sits at the intersection of operations, product, and customer experience, leading high-impact initiatives and process improvements. The ideal candidate brings a strong blend of project management, operational expertise, and customer-centric thinking with track record of being successful with minimal guidance.

Responsibilities

  • Lead cross-functional projects from initiation through execution and post-launch evaluation
  • Partner with stakeholders from the Product, Engineering, Sales, Implementation, and Client Experience teams to manage end-to-end rollout of new features and enhancements
  • Manage dependencies, risks, and stakeholder expectations across multiple concurrent initiatives
  • Support product release enablement plans for the customer-facing teams (e.g., Sales, Implementation, Client Experience)
  • Ensure organizational readiness through coordinating training, documentation, and internal and external communications
  • Serve as the bridge between product teams and customer-facing teams to ensure alignment and feedback loops to improve customer experience
  • Analyze workflows, systems, and processes to uncover inefficiencies and implement data-driven, sustainable solutions to support the business and customer-facing teams
  • Presents findings, insights, and proposals in a clear and actionable manner
  • Serve as the point of contact for maintaining and tracking vendor relationships and record management
  • Serve as the point of contact and coordinator for the SOC 2 (System and Organization Controls 2) audit
  • Coordinate all audit activities, including control walkthroughs and testing
  • Serve as business liaison to the ADP SOC PMO ensuring quarterly tasks are completed in a timely manner
  • Review controls regularly to determine if enhancements are necessary as technology, business processes and control owners change
  • Serve as the Local Business Security Champion (LBSC) managing Business Security Incident (BSI) response and remediation activities for the product
